双管喉管在颅骨整复术中对血流动力学和通气的影响  

Influence of laryngeal tube suction on hemodynamics and ventilation in skull reconstructive surgery

摘  要:目的探讨双管喉管(LTSⅡ)在颅骨整复术中对血流动力学和通气的影响。方法选择60例接受全身麻醉下颅骨整复术患者,采用随机数字表法分为两组。采用LTSⅡ30例为治疗组,采用气管导管30例为对照组,比较两组患者的麻醉效果。结果两组患者术中通气情况良好,呼气末二氧化碳分压(PETCO2)为30~40mm Hg,气道峰压(PIP)为14~20cm H2O,SpO2≥95%,血气分析值正常;两组平均动脉压(MAP)、心率(HR)在各时点比较差异无统计学意义(P>0.05)。结论 LTSⅡ在颅骨整复术中通气良好,对血流动力学无明显影响。Objective To explore the influence of laryngeal tube suction(LTS Ⅱ ) on hemodynamics and ventilation in skull re- constructive surgery. Methods 60 cases of reconstructive surgery receiving general anesthesia were selected and divided into 2 groups by using the random number table. The treatment group adopted LTS Ⅱ (n= 30) and the control group used the tracheal catheter(TT). The anesthetic effects including intraoperative hemodynamics and ventilation parameters were compared between the two groups. Results The intraoperative ventilation situation in the two groups was good. PETCO2 was 30-40 ram Hg,peak inspi- ration pressure(PIP) was 14-20 cm H2 O, SpO2 ≥95 % ,and the blood gas analysis values were normal. The mean arterial pressure (MAP) and HR at different timepoints had no statistical difference between the two groups(P〉0.05). Conclusion LTS Ⅱhas good ventilation without significant influence on hemodynamics in skull reconstructive surgery.
